AUSPACK 2019 opens
AUSPACK 2019 will be officially opened on Tuesday, 26 March at 8.30 am by Mark Dingley, Chairman of the Australian Packaging and Processing Machinery Association (APPMA), which owns AUSPACK. The two-day AUSPACK 2019 Business and Industry Conference will be officially opened at 9 am by the Hon Lily D’Ambrosio MP, Victorian Minister for Energy, Environment and Climate Change.
On Wednesday night, the Gala Awards Ceremony for the APPMA Awards of Excellence will be held to announce the winners and APPMA Annual Scholarship recipient.
Friday morning will see the NextGen Breakfast Forum, with highly practical advice on attracting and retaining the next generation into the workforce. By 2025, Gen Z will comprise more than 25% of the Australian workforce, and it is essential that manufacturers have the right workforce skills in place.
AUSPACK registration opens from 8.15 am each day. Doors to the exhibition open from:
- 9 am–5 pm, Tuesday to Thursday
- 9 am–3 pm, Friday
